Capital One All-Star Village, a massive fan fest spanning from Choctaw Stadium to Esports Stadium Arlington, welcomed tens of thousands of fans each day for multiple days. The Arlington Convention & Visitors Bureau estimates the weeklong event generated $ 86 million for the local economy.
The Arlington PD Event Management Unit led the charge, working with MLB, the Texas Rangers, the Arlington Fire Department, and other city departments for more than a year to develop robust operational and safety plans for All-Star Week. Early in the process, members of the Event Management
valuable insight on the scope of the event and the unique security considerations it presented.
During All-Star Week, APD officers braved hot conditions and worked tirelessly throughout the Entertainment District to ensure that attendees, players, and dignitaries had a fun, safe time during the festivities.
The city received overwhelmingly positive feedback for their preparation and execution, including from MLB Commissioner Rob Manfred who sent a letter praising APD and the City of Arlington for“ rising to the occasion to make this undertaking a great success.”
